WHL Energy Limited provides VIC/P67 tap update

Oilfield Technology,


Australian energy company WHL Energy Limited has announced that company has agreed to grant an extension to Tap Oil Ltd for the election date of the seismic option to acquire a 10% interest in exploration permit VIC/P67, until the close of business 13 February 2015.

During October 2014, WHL Energy Limited commenced a farm-out process for VIC/P67 to seek partners through the exploration-drilling phase while retaining meaningful exposure to the permit. A data room was opened and strong interest was received from a number of pre-qualified companies, the company remains in discussions with several companies regarding potential farming.

WHL Energy previously identified 14 prospects with a total best estimate of 1044 Bcf of gas and 31.2 MMbbl of condensate and LPGs in VIC/P67. WHL Energy’s position remains strong with demand for domestic gas on the east coast of Australia together with the conventional VIC/P67 prospective resources that may provide a cost competitive gas supply to these markets.

David Rowbottam commented: “The extension to the election date of the seismic option provides the best opportunity for a strong joint venture going forward with TAP being a well-funded and capable potential joint venture participant. The company is also continuing to work through the farm-out process which is expected to carry on through January.”
